    Samba Diakite arrived at Loftus Road just days after making his international debut for Mali.

    The 23 year-old was handed his first start for his country in their African Cup of Nations opener against Guinea.

    The combative midfielder helped his national side to a 1-0 victory in Francevilla.

    After playing in his homeland in the early part of his career, Diakite moved to French Club AS Nancy in 2007.

    He made his debut towards the end of the 200910 campaign in a Coupe de France fixture against Plabennec, before going on to make 23 appearances the following season.

    He featured in 15 Lique 1 fixtures for the French side this season before making the move to W12
